草庐IT

MySQL分组连续出现

全部标签

c++ - Qt 5.9 - 由于不赞成调用 glLoadIdentity 而在 0x0 出现异常

我有一个同学写的代码(我们正在做一个项目)://insidecqtopencvviewergl.cppvoidCQtOpenCVViewerGl::resizeGL(intwidth,intheight){makeCurrent();glViewport(0,0,(GLint)(width),(GLint)(height));glMatrixMode(GL_PROJECTION);glLoadIdentity();glOrtho(0,width,-height,0,0,1);glMatrixMode(GL_MODELVIEW);recalculatePosition();emitima

mysql - Windows 与 freeBSD 上的 MariaDB 字符集和排序规则

我在追查为什么我的MariaDBWindows开发安装与我的FreeBSD安装不匹配时遇到了一些麻烦。这是我在freeBSD上的测试数据库的一些输出:MariaDB[www]>SHOWVARIABLESWHEREVariable_nameLIKE'character\_set\_%'ORVariable_nameLIKE'collation%';+--------------------------+--------------------+|Variable_name|Value|+--------------------------+--------------------+|ch

mysql - 带有国家字符的列错误的数据太长

我必须将一些DBS移植到在Windows764bit上运行的独立MySQL版本:5.0.18并且我遇到了一个问题坚持。如果我尝试将任何国家/Unicode字符插入到varchar中,我会收到错误消息:ERROR1406(22001):Datatoolongforcolumn'nam'atrow1这里是MCVESQL脚本:SETNAMESutf8;DROPTABLEIFEXISTS`tab`;CREATETABLE`tab`(`ix`INTdefault0,`nam`VARCHAR(1024)default'')DEFAULTCHARSET=utf8;INSERTINTO`tab`VAL

php - 将 Docker 容器连接到远程 MySQL 数据库

我正在运行Docker的Windows10环境中并行开发Laravel和遗留PHP应用程序。对于遗留的PHP应用程序,我想将开发转移到Docker容器内,但是,我似乎无法让PHP应用程序连接到本地网络上不同Ubuntu服务器上的MySQL数据库。我使用Laradock来简化此类开发环境的docker容器镜像和设置。这是我的设置:Windows10主机(IP:172.19.0.200)--本地未安装MySQL服务器UbuntuMySQL服务器(IP:172.19.0.16)TeamSQL(MySQL客户端)Windowscmd控制台中ipconfig的结果:Ethernetadapter

MySQL 设置 lower_case_table_names=2 阻止服务启动

我正在尝试让MySQL在Windows10上本地运行以进行开发。我的表名称中需要大写和小写字母。我可以看到,在Windows中运行MySQL时,建议在my.ini中设置lower_case_table_names=2。当我尝试这个时,MySQLWindows服务启动,然后立即停止。执行此操作时,它似乎没有将任何事件记录到事件日志中。如果我删除该行,服务将正常启动。谢谢。 最佳答案 不幸的是,似乎连oracle都无法就如何设置设置达成一致。我转而在我的Synology硬盘上使用MariaDB,这需要5分钟来设置。

windows - 我正在尝试生成一个 apk 但出现此错误任务 ':app:bundleReleaseJsAndAssets' 执行失败

Task:app:bundleReleaseJsAndAssetsScanningfoldersforsymlinksinC:\react-native\first_app\node_modules(109ms)ScanningfoldersforsymlinksinC:\react-native\first_app\node_modules(47ms)warning:thetransformcachewasreset.Loadingdependencygraph,done.无法从C:\react-native\first_app\node_modules\react-native\L

python - 将参数传递给 cursor.execute() 时在 pyodbc 中出现 UnicodeDecodeError,但在将参数直接写入字符串时却不会

当尝试使用pyodbc将参数传递给准备好的语句时,Python返回UnicodeDecodingError。但是直接在preparedstatementstring中添加参数时,就没有这个错误了。我在Windows10(64位)上工作,使用Python3中的pyodbc库和“OracleinOraDB12Home1”驱动程序。将所有参数直接添加到包含sql语句的字符串时,从数据库中检索信息工作正常。这里有两个抛出上述错误的例子示例1cursor=cnxn.cursor()sql_statement="selectcol1from?wherecol1isnotnull;"params=(

windows - 处理网络驱动器文件 I/O 可能出现的错误

我正在尝试使通过网络驱动器(可能通过WAN或VPN)的文件I/O对于nativeC++Windows应用程序尽可能可靠...我需要能够处理哪些可能的错误情况?如何在测试中模拟这些错误情况?如何获取特定错误的详细信息?例如,如果fopen()失败,errno会告诉我所有我需要知道的信息,还是我需要获取GetLastError()值(value)?如何可靠地区分“网络驱动器访问功能正常但文件不存在”和网络或服务器的各种问题?我在桌面上注意到的一个特定错误情况(并非特定于我们正在开发的应用程序)是有时第一次尝试访问网络驱动器上的文件会失败,但它可能会导致驱动器在后台重新连接,因为后续连接有效

Linux 上的 php/mysql : development on Win, 部署

一个可能“愚蠢”的问题。我会不会遇到任何问题(不兼容)部署,例如:在Centos/Apache(php5/MySQL5)上,一个在Win桌面(WAMP/XAMPP-php5/MySQL5)上开发的项目。我找到了一些答案:here在堆栈上。但它并没有解决我所有的顾虑。如果我错过了任何主题-我很感激链接。 最佳答案 对于一个简单的PHP应用程序,您应该没有任何问题。我已经做过很多次了。虽然在开发过程中需要牢记一些事情,但我遇到过的三个最重要的事情是:-确保您的PHP扩展在两台机器上相同。你可以在phpinfo()中看到这个-避免硬编码文

c++ - DLL 调用 C++ Windows 后出现奇怪的换行问题

问题我正在使用VisualStudio2010在Windows上使用C++开发一个32位非托管应用程序。请原谅我缺乏Windows知识,因为我通常在*nix上开发。最初,在我的程序中,我对std::cout的流插入运算符的调用工作正常。例如,以下语句按预期输出:std::cout但是,下面的代码不起作用:std::cout上面的代码打印:hello(inverteddiamondsymbol)hello(eighthnotemusicsymbol)(invertedosymbol)一旦我第一次调用这个DLL,我到std::cout的输出就永远困惑了。打印的符号不在ASCII表中找到。倒